Automatic Transmission Shift Mode
The automatic transmission gives you ultimate control with two different driving
modes:NormalModeandManualMode.
Normal Mode
Whentheselectorleverisinthe“D”(Drive)position,thetransmissionisin
Normalshiftmode.Theshiftpositionindicatorontheinstrumentpanelshows
“D”andthetransmissionautomaticallyshiftsintoasuitableforwardgear.
Manual Mode
In Manual Mode, you select the desired gear position to obtain necessary
acceleration and engine braking. Moving the selector lever left into the manual
gate
1
from“D”(Drive)positioncausesthetransmissiontochangeintoManual
Mode. To shift, use the paddle shift control switches. The shift position indicator
shows the selected gear position.
When Manual Shifting Operation is Possible
•Arrow-shapedlightsinthecenteroftheinstrumentpanelshowwhetheran
upshift is possible and whether a downshift is possible.
•Botharrowsareon:Upshiftinganddownshiftingarebothpossible.
•Uparrowonlyison:Onlyupshiftingispossible.
•Downarrowonlyison:Onlydownshiftingispossible.
